如何快速搭建一个简单的服务器?

搭建一个简单的服务器,可以使用Python的http.server模块。首先确保已经安装了Python,然后在命令行中输入以下命令:,,“bash,python m http.server 8000,“,,这将在本地计算机上启动一个Web服务器,监听端口8000。现在可以通过浏览器访问 http://localhost:8000 来查看服务器上的文件。

搭建一个简单的服务器

搭建一个简单的服务器
(图片来源网络,侵删)

搭建一个简单的服务器并不复杂,你可以选择使用现成的硬件和软件解决方案,以下是一些步骤来指导你如何搭建一个基础的服务器。

选择硬件

你需要决定服务器的主要用途,不同的应用场景(如文件存储、网页服务、游戏服务器等)可能需要不同的硬件配置,以下是一些基本组件:

组件 推荐配置
处理器 至少四核心,多线程处理能力更强
内存 8GB或以上,根据应用需求调整
存储 至少256GB SSD,用于快速数据读写
网络 至少1Gbps带宽,保证数据传输速度
电源供应 足够供电,有条件可配置不间断电源(UPS)

安装操作系统

选择一个适合服务器使用的操作系统,常见的有Linux发行版(如Ubuntu Server、CentOS)或者Windows Server,下载对应系统的ISO镜像文件,并通过启动盘进行安装。

搭建一个简单的服务器
(图片来源网络,侵删)

设置网络

确保你的服务器连接到了网络,并且可以访问互联网,配置好网络设置,包括IP地址、子网掩码、默认网关以及DNS服务器。

安装必要的服务软件

根据你的服务器用途,安装相应的服务软件,如果你打算建立一个Web服务器,你可能需要安装Apache或Nginx以及PHP、MySQL等。

配置防火墙

搭建一个简单的服务器
(图片来源网络,侵删)

为了服务器的安全,需要配置防火墙规则,仅允许必要的端口通信,Web服务器通常需要开放端口80(HTTP)和443(HTTPS)。

测试服务器

在服务器上运行你的服务软件,并尝试从其他设备访问,确保服务正常运行,并且能够正确处理请求。

监控与维护

定期检查服务器的性能和安全状态,可以使用各种监控工具来跟踪资源的使用情况,比如CPU、内存和磁盘空间的使用率。

相关问题与解答

Q1: 我是否需要为我的服务器配置一个静态IP地址?

A1: 是的,对于服务器来说,配置一个静态IP地址是比较好的做法,这样,即使你的服务器重启或者网络重置,它的IP地址也不会变,从而保证了服务的连续性和可靠性。

Q2: 如何保证我的服务器不被黑客攻击?

A2: 保证服务器安全的措施包括但不限于以下几点:

定期更新操作系统和服务软件,修补已知漏洞。

配置防火墙,关闭不必要的端口。

使用强密码,并定期更换。

安装安全监测工具,如入侵检测系统(IDS)。

对敏感数据进行加密处理。

最小化安装的服务和软件,只保留必要的。

定期备份重要数据,以防万一。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/996487.html

(0)
未希的头像未希新媒体运营
上一篇 2024-09-06 12:30
下一篇 2024-09-06 12:31

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入